AKEL MP Irini Charalambidou noted that their suitcases disappeared. “We are only in the clothes we wear” – “Like we are in a third world country”
Trapped at Frankfurt Airport are the Cypriot MPs Irini Charalambidou, Kyriakos Hatzigiannis and Christos Senekis. MPs go to the OSCE Summit in Birmingham via Frankfurt.
AKEL MP Irini Charalambidou in a post on Twitter she wrote characteristically: “Stuck at Frankfurt airport our flight was canceled again! Our bags are also lost! Don’t get on a plane! The whole mission for the OSCE CS we are literally trapped. Absolute chaos”.

Speaking on Cypriot state radio, the AKEL member of parliament said that they left Larnaca airport two days ago, while there was a delay from the Lufthansa company, as a result of which they missed the next flight. He noted that their suitcases had disappeared. “We are only the clothes we wear.”
Mrs. Charalambidou emphasized that their flight to Birmingham today was also cancelled. “The delegation consists of six people and we are going to the annual OSCE Summit in Birmingham.”
He pointed out that there is no one to talk to. “We are at the airport for hours and we are constantly being checked. They are apathetic and cold. It’s like we’re in a third-world country.”
He said that flights are constantly being canceled and there is no one to help people. “There is a possibility that we will travel tonight at 10:00 if the flight is not cancelled.”
